WebSpin catalysis: The concept of spin catalysis is illustrated by quantum-chemical calculations for model C−C bond cleavage in ethane. The rate of reaction is shown to be enhanced by allowing normally forbidden spin flip mediated by a spin-conductive half-metallic carbon nanoparticle through a common electronic system, and possible formation of ... WebSep 19, 2024 · The intermediate-spin Fe sites catalyst (t 2g 4 e g 1) demonstrates a much higher peroxidase-mimicking activity in comparison with high-spin structure (t 2g 3 e g 2). More importantly, the based enzymes system realizes sensitive detection of H 2 O 2 and glucose by colorimetric sensors with high catalytic activity and selectivity.
